In 2020-2021, 115,895 people earned their degree in multi / interdisciplinary studies, making the major the 13th most popular in the United States. In 2019-2020, multi / interdisciplinary studies gra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$36,731 and had an average of $23,191 in loans still to pay off.
Across Kansas, there were 1,038 multi / interdisciplinary studies graduates with average earnings and debt of $38,148 and $19,089 respectively. At the associate degree level specifically, there were 135 multi / interdisciplinary studies graduates with average earnings and debt of $36,801 and $22,074 respectively.
